Output 34fb3315b8e12d0d1161958f60e8d2afd7af85c5f4bb6c9a5fd1d42a762417ad:2

value
273044
script pubkey
OP_HASH160 OP_PUSHBYTES_20 91e2634fe44748d835b0dae6ce0c712bbf4ffdf6 OP_EQUAL
address
3EzP74wqq3TmnFJpvyosuMiUKoFjbEev3H
transaction
34fb3315b8e12d0d1161958f60e8d2afd7af85c5f4bb6c9a5fd1d42a762417ad
spent
true